Wings of Starlight delves into the enchanting world of Disney Fairies, specifically Pixie Hollow. This standalone book tells the poignant origin story of Queen Clarion and Lord Milori’s bittersweet romance, set against a backdrop of political intrigue and magical adventure. The narrative unfolds in a realm divided between warm seasons and the mysterious Winter Woods, where Clarion, a young fairy destined to become queen, must navigate her path amidst self-doubt and societal expectations

At its core, “Wings of Starlight” balances action with rich character development. Clarion’s journey from an uncertain heir to a confident queen is masterfully portrayed as she forms an unlikely alliance with Milori, the Warden of the Winter Woods. Their bond blossoms into something deeper despite being forbidden due to ancient lore that dictates warm-season fairies cannot cross into winter without dire consequences. The romance between Clarion and Milori is beautifully crafted, avoiding typical YA tropes while maintaining emotional authenticity. Their relationship develops naturally through shared experiences and mutual understanding.

Saft’s writing style is characterized by atmospheric descriptions and emotional scenes, making it accessible to both young adult and adult readers. The novel explores themes like duty versus personal desire, leadership sacrifices, love versus responsibility, self-discovery, hope, and unity. With vivid imagery, Saft transports readers to magical Pixie Hollow, making it a valuable addition to her bibliography and Disney Fairies canon.
